Package io.quarkus.quartz.deployment
Class QuartzProcessor
java.lang.Object
io.quarkus.quartz.deployment.QuartzProcessor
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escription(package private) io.quarkus.arc.deployment.AutoAddScopeBuildItemaddScope()(package private) io.quarkus.arc.deployment.AdditionalBeanBuildItembeans()(package private) io.quarkus.deployment.builditem.nativeimage.NativeImageProxyDefinitionBuildItemconnectionProxy(io.quarkus.quartz.runtime.QuartzBuildTimeConfig config) (package private) QuartzJDBCDriverDialectBuildItemdriver(List<io.quarkus.agroal.spi.JdbcDataSourceBuildItem> jdbcDataSourceBuildItems, io.quarkus.quartz.runtime.QuartzBuildTimeConfig config, io.quarkus.deployment.Capabilities capabilities, io.quarkus.deployment.builditem.CombinedIndexBuildItem indexBuildItem) (package private) io.quarkus.deployment.builditem.FeatureBuildItemfeature()(package private) io.quarkus.scheduler.deployment.SchedulerImplementationBuildItemList<io.quarkus.deployment.logging.LogCleanupFilterBuildItem> logCleanup(io.quarkus.quartz.runtime.QuartzBuildTimeConfig config) voidquartzSupportBean(io.quarkus.quartz.runtime.QuartzRecorder recorder, QuartzJDBCDriverDialectBuildItem driverDialect, List<io.quarkus.scheduler.deployment.ScheduledBusinessMethodItem> scheduledMethods, io.quarkus.deployment.annotations.BuildProducer<io.quarkus.arc.deployment.SyntheticBeanBuildItem> syntheticBeanBuildItemBuildProducer) (package private) List<io.quarkus.deployment.builditem.nativeimage.ReflectiveClassBuildItem> reflectiveClasses(io.quarkus.quartz.runtime.QuartzBuildTimeConfig config, QuartzJDBCDriverDialectBuildItem driverDialect, List<io.quarkus.agroal.spi.JdbcDataSourceBuildItem> jdbcDataSourceBuildItems) voidstart(io.quarkus.deployment.annotations.BuildProducer<io.quarkus.deployment.builditem.ServiceStartBuildItem> serviceStart, List<io.quarkus.agroal.spi.JdbcDataSourceSchemaReadyBuildItem> schemaReadyBuildItem)
-
Constructor Details
-
QuartzProcessor
public QuartzProcessor()
-
-
Method Details
-
feature
io.quarkus.deployment.builditem.FeatureBuildItem feature() -
implementation
io.quarkus.scheduler.deployment.SchedulerImplementationBuildItem implementation() -
beans
io.quarkus.arc.deployment.AdditionalBeanBuildItem beans() -
addScope
io.quarkus.arc.deployment.AutoAddScopeBuildItem addScope() -
connectionProxy
io.quarkus.deployment.builditem.nativeimage.NativeImageProxyDefinitionBuildItem connectionProxy(io.quarkus.quartz.runtime.QuartzBuildTimeConfig config) -
driver
QuartzJDBCDriverDialectBuildItem driver(List<io.quarkus.agroal.spi.JdbcDataSourceBuildItem> jdbcDataSourceBuildItems, io.quarkus.quartz.runtime.QuartzBuildTimeConfig config, io.quarkus.deployment.Capabilities capabilities, io.quarkus.deployment.builditem.CombinedIndexBuildItem indexBuildItem) -
reflectiveClasses
List<io.quarkus.deployment.builditem.nativeimage.ReflectiveClassBuildItem> reflectiveClasses(io.quarkus.quartz.runtime.QuartzBuildTimeConfig config, QuartzJDBCDriverDialectBuildItem driverDialect, List<io.quarkus.agroal.spi.JdbcDataSourceBuildItem> jdbcDataSourceBuildItems) -
logCleanup
public List<io.quarkus.deployment.logging.LogCleanupFilterBuildItem> logCleanup(io.quarkus.quartz.runtime.QuartzBuildTimeConfig config) -
start
public void start(io.quarkus.deployment.annotations.BuildProducer<io.quarkus.deployment.builditem.ServiceStartBuildItem> serviceStart, List<io.quarkus.agroal.spi.JdbcDataSourceSchemaReadyBuildItem> schemaReadyBuildItem) -
quartzSupportBean
public void quartzSupportBean(io.quarkus.quartz.runtime.QuartzRecorder recorder, QuartzJDBCDriverDialectBuildItem driverDialect, List<io.quarkus.scheduler.deployment.ScheduledBusinessMethodItem> scheduledMethods, io.quarkus.deployment.annotations.BuildProducer<io.quarkus.arc.deployment.SyntheticBeanBuildItem> syntheticBeanBuildItemBuildProducer)
-